Which of these BEST describes the belief of "Manifest Destiny"?
the belief that the U.S. should send astronauts to the moon
the belief that the U.S. should occupy all lands between the Atlantic and Pacific oceans
the belief that slavery in the U.S. was a state issue
the belief that the U.S. should prevent European military activity in the hemisphere

Which of the following was a belief held by John Brown (1800–1859)?
Individual states should decide whether to allow slavery.
Abolitionists should work for gradual change.
The South should work to diversify its economic base.
Slavery should be abolished by violent means.

The Fifteenth Amendment to the United States Constitution was primarily meant to
grant citizenship to all people born in the United States.
end the institution of slavery in the United States.
allow former slaves the right to vote.
allow women the right to vote.

When the admission of new states threatened the balance of free and slave states in the Union, which Kentucky Senator drew up the "Missouri Compromise" in 1820?
Henry Clay
John C. Calhoun
Andrew Jackson
William H. Harrison

The Wilmot Proviso (1846) attempted to forever ban slavery in territories that were won as a result of
the Civil War.
the Louisiana Purchase.
the Mexican War.
the Spanish-American War.

California was initially admitted as a "free state," while citizens of the Utah and New Mexico territories were left to decide the issue for themselves. Which of these set this up?
Wilmot Proviso
Missouri Compromise
Compromise of 1850
Kansas-Nebraska Act

Which Civil War battle was significant in that the Union army was able to halt Robert E. Lee's invasion of the north?
Fredericksburg
Shiloh
Gettysburg
Trenton
